Bug#238305: can not configure exim4-config due to unconfigured hostname



I installed a system using beta2, and encountered the same problem with 
exim4-config. The solution was to change my /etc/hosts, which contained 
merely

127.0.0.1		localhost

to

127.0.0.1		myhostname	localhost

I have since installed another system using beta3 and the 
resulting /etc/hosts was the same. I didn't change any DEBCONF_PRIORITY 
settings (I didn't actually know about this setting at all), and went 
through the various network configuration dialogs, entering a hostname, 
etc. Whatever the issue and solution is, an /etc/hosts in such a 
problematic state shouldn't be the final product of the installer, 
whatever the DEBCONF_PRIORITY of the install.
